The Kelvin to Fahrenheit Conversion Formula to convert 100 K to F


How to convert 100 Kelvin to Fahrenheit? You can use the following formula to convert from Kelvin to Fahrenheit :

X(℉)
= ( Y(K) ×
9 / 5
) - 459.67

To convert 100 Kelvin to Fahrenheit:

X(℉)
= ( 100(K) ×
9 / 5
) - 459.67

Answer: -279.67 ℉
